About Jinbao Zhang
Jinbao Zhang is a scholar working on Polymers and Plastics, Bioengine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 175 papers that have together received 5.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Perovskite Materials and Applications (74 papers), Conducting polymers and applications (62 papers) and TiO2 Photocatalysis and Solar Cells (22 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Polymers and Plastics (2.4k cit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(4.6k citations) and Bioengineering (328 citations). Jinbao Zhang has collaborated with scholars based in China, Sweden and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Gerrit Boschloo, Licheng Sun, Anders Hagfeldt, Bo Xu, Xiaoli Zhang, Nick Vlachopoulos, Kai Wang, Erik M. J. Johansson, Lars Kloo and Xiao Wei Sun.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Advanced Materials and Nature Communications.
